ExternalFilesInMediaLibrary\ExternalFiles\Protocols\Http B

Total Complexity 85
Dependencies 4
Dependents 0
Total lines 729
Lines of code 273
Logical lines of code 186
Comment lines 347
Methods 13
Properties 2

Methods 13

Method Rating Maintainability Complexity Lines of code
get_url_infos()
C
32 28 95
check_availability()
A
47 11 31
get_url_info()
A
43 10 46
get_filename_from_disposition()
A
51 8 27
should_be_saved_local()
A
57 8 16
url_should_be_saved_local()
S
61 7 11
get_header_args()
S
58 4 14
get_http_head()
S
63 3 11
check_url()
S
65 2 8
set_download_url_header()
S
79 1 3
get_allowed_http_states()
S
75 1 4
is_available()
S
80 1 3
is_local_file()
S
75 1 4